About The Position

Under limited supervision, works closely with members of the Information Security Team to support a comprehensive information security program. Executes information security projects as assigned. May lead moderate to large efforts. Works with the IT department to deploy technical controls, meet specific security requirements and monitor security configurations. Researches security and privacy issues, latest technology, best practices and hardening standards to address security exposures and threats. Acts as liaison and subject matter expert on IT projects ensuring security issues are addressed. Participates with information security leadership to develop strategies and plans to enforce security requirements and identify risks. Responsible for execution of information security risk assessment activities. Facilitates support and analysis of complex security incidents and vulnerabilities. Works with legal, IT and HR representatives to ensure appropriate policies are created and enforced.

Requirements

  • Minimum of five years experience in IT or network security
  • Knowledge of network infrastructure
  • Experience performing risk business impact, control and vulnerability assessments
  • Experience with information security management frameworks; NIST, ISO 2700x, ITIL and/or COBITs
